Questions & Answers
Q: Why did Bernardo invest in Avis Budget Group?
Bernardo may have been influenced by the recent appointment of Lisa as chair of the board, which led to a surge in stock price. However, further due diligence is recommended before making any investment decisions.
Q: How does Avis Budget Group perform compared to its industry peers?
Avis Budget Group has a strong return on equity, profit margin, and return on assets compared to the industry average. However, its debt to equity ratio and balance sheet setup are not optimal.
Q: What are the future growth prospects for Avis Budget Group?
Earnings per share for Avis Budget Group are expected to increase by an average of 12.36% in the next two years. The company has shown consistent revenue growth over the past five years.
Q: How has the stock price of Avis Budget Group performed recently?
Avis Budget Group has been one of the better performing stocks in the market, outperforming 93% of all stocks. It recently reached a new 52-week high and has seen positive trends in both short-term and long-term charts.
Summary & Key Takeaways
-
Bernardo, former CEO of Kraft Heinz, has invested in Avis Budget Group by purchasing over 430,000 shares.
-
Avis Budget Group is a car rental company with a market cap of $3 billion and operates globally.
-
The fundamentals of Avis show decent valuation, positive growth rate, and positive performance in the stock market.
